A Pillar - Whistling or Hooting Noise
Article No.96-21-1
10/07/96
^ WINDNOISE - "WHISTLING" OR "HOOTING" AT UPPER A-PILLAR AREA
^ NOISE - "WHISTLING" OR "HOOTING" WINDNOISE AT UPPER A-PILLAR AREA
FORD:
1997 ESCORT
LINCOLN-MERCURY:
1997 TRACER
ISSUE:
A "whistling" and/or "hooting" noise may be heard from the upper A-pillar area at speeds of 105 km/h (65 mph) and greater on some vehicles. This may be caused by the windshield moulding lifting slightly, creating a vacuum and causing the noise.
ACTION:
Install a foam pad under the moulding. The foam pad should reduce the possibility of noise by filling the gap created if the moulding raises. Refer to the following Service Procedure for details.
SERVICE PROCEDURE
1. Starting at the top ditch moulding area, lift up the primary (outer) lip using a tongue depressor-type tool. Insert foam pad into the cavity under the primary lip Refer to Figure 1.
2. Using the tongue depressor tool, push the foam pad under the moulding from the ditch area to the base area (102 mm/4" from the bottom).
3. Make sure the foam pad is stuffed well into the cavity under the moulding so that the moulding will seat properly.
